New release 0.14 of NeuClear XMLSig library offers higher speed verification

We are happy to announce the latest release 0.14 of the NeuClear XML Signature 
library http://dev.neuclear.org/xmlsig/ to the general public.

The NeuClear XML Signature library is written in Java and was written not for 
completeness but rather to provide a secure fast implementation of the most 
common features used in ecommerce, Identity and web services applications.

This latest version brings much increased speed in XML parsing, which is 
particularly good news for web services. It also brings full compatibility 
with the latest JDK5 from Sun. We use Dom4J 1.5 and the latest XPP3 MXP1 for 
xml parsing/processing.

This is most likely the last release before version 1.0. We hope to add a new 
high speed low memory verifier for web services usage as well as built in 
support for the SAML authentication standard. If your organization is 
interested in sponsoring any of these developments please contact me.

NeuClear XMLSig is released as open source software under the business 
friendly LGPL license.
